Output e691474a577dc5f81d593043de1eb881a97ebe6627760f3600a90fdc816581c5:48

value
59112
script pubkey
OP_0 OP_PUSHBYTES_32 0731393ecbdd5dff14bfa02c0e293cb2dd93acae0b6c9cee4792a3269fb229fe
address
bc1qqucnj0ktm4wl799l5qkqu2fuktwe8t9wpdkfemj8j23jd8aj98lqumyz72
transaction
e691474a577dc5f81d593043de1eb881a97ebe6627760f3600a90fdc816581c5
confirmations
101
spent
true